Lonely Hearts Club, BTS Edition, Chapter XII: Hannibal
Welcome to the 12th edition of the Lonely Hearts Club for BTS. In the Lonely Hearts Club we explore strategies to cope with one of the most dreaded situations in Civ IV ( possibly the main reason for reloads after the military collapse one
): starting in isolation....For the 12th game in BTS the choosed leader was Hannibal of the Carthaginians: Spoiler:
Hannibal is a all propose leader: His fin trait allows a cottage spam and the Cha one makes war a temptation as well ( and the extra from the trait and from monuments also helps ). His UU can be used for war ( in spite of not being a top of the pop regarding that ) and his UB can makes a trade route economy verey profitable, In resume Hannibal can be used in various scenarios with more ease than other leaders...His UU. Spoiler:
The Numidian is a Horse archer with reduced strength and a free flanking I promo.... This is a UU for which people are very divided: they have as base a unit that some people simply hate and they are even weaker than them.... others love the fact that they can use flanking 2 ( or more ) units ( + barracks ) to soften defenses without dying ( and earning cookie XP )... Well ,De gustibus.... Regardsless of all that , I doubt that they will have much use in here ,besides taking a barb city of slaying barbs..... His UB. Spoiler:
The cothon is a beefed harbor that adds a extra trade to the city where it is built... that makes some players that use Hannibal to use the so called "trade route economy" ( build the Great lighthouse, maybe ToA , Harbors and costum Houses, be (somewhat )peaceful and profit from trade routes ). A well publicised example of this was the Ragnar ALC, where the S man showed exactly what you should do in a isolated start when you have bad land . With Cothons this aproach can be even stronger....The start: Spoiler:
To begin it is a coastal start..... some love it and some hate it, but it fits well with the UB. I'm thinking going emperor this time too
.... A trade route economy is quite strong in isolation if you can pull it right ( all the foreign cities are in another continent, giving it a nice bonus ).... As I never made a trade route eco in a LHC in BtS, I think that I'll give it a go.
